Anti-freezing device for landscaping nursery stocks

By designing a landscaping seedling antifreeze device with insulation and support components suitable for small seedlings, the problem of poor antifreeze effect on branches and leaves in the existing technology has been solved, and effective protection and adaptive installation of seedling branches and leaves have been achieved.

TECHNICAL FIELD

[0001] The utility model relates to the technical field of landscaping, specifically a landscaping seedling anti-freezing device. BACKGROUND

[0002] The landscaping seedling anti-freezing device is a special device or technical measure that helps plants resist low-temperature freezing damage through physical, chemical or biological means. Its core principle is to reduce the direct damage of low temperature to plant cells, tissues and root systems and maintain the environmental conditions required for life activities.

[0003] In the field of landscaping seedling anti-freezing, the existing landscaping seedling anti-freezing device usually adopts the method of wrapping heat preservation cotton around the tree to achieve the anti-freezing effect on the seedling. For example, the existing public technical solution (CN222510006U) discloses a landscaping seedling anti-freezing device, which comprises a tree trunk, the outer side of the tree trunk is symmetrically provided with a protective plate, a protective mechanism is arranged between the two protective plates and the tree trunk, and the arc-shaped plate is fixedly connected with heat preservation cotton on the side away from the fixed block. This device can prevent freezing for seedlings of different diameters, always keep the heat preservation cotton in close contact with the outer wall of the tree trunk, ensure the heat preservation effect, and has strong anti-freezing ability.

[0004] However, this anti-freezing method can prevent freezing for large landscape tree trunks, but for small seedlings, in addition to the trunk part, the leaves also need to be prevented from freezing. This local anti-freezing method cannot protect the branches and leaves of the tree, and the anti-freezing effect is not good. SUMMARY

[0030] Embodiment 1

[0031] Please refer to Figure 1 , Figure 2 , Figure 3 and Figure 4 ​For the first embodiment of the utility model, the embodiment provides a kind of landscaping nursery stock freeze resistance device, comprising

[0032] Heat preservation component 1, including heat preservation cover 101, connecting piece 103 fixed in the bottom of heat preservation cover 101, connecting rope 104 fixed in the bottom of connecting piece 103, and into the soil nail 102 fixed in the bottom of connecting rope 104;

[0033] Support component 3, including multiple groups of first ring tube 301 being arranged in the inside of heat preservation cover 101, and second ring tube 302 being arranged between two groups of first ring tube 301;

[0034] Height adjustment component 2, including top sleeve rod 201 being arranged between support component 3, and bottom sleeve rod 202 being arranged in the end of top sleeve rod 201.

[0035] Specifically, support component 3 further includes connecting cap 303 fixed in the one end of the connecting place of first ring tube 301 and second ring tube 302, and rubber connector 304 being arranged in the one end of the connecting place of second ring tube 302 in connecting cap 303.

[0036] Further, first ring tube 301 and second ring tube 302 are connected by connecting cap 303 and rubber connector 304.

[0037] Specifically, the outer diameter of rubber connector 304 is matched with the inner diameter of connecting cap 303, the other end of first ring tube 301 and second ring tube 302 is slidably connected, and first ring tube 301 is hollow structure.

[0038] Further, when rubber connector 304 is inserted into the inside of connecting cap 303, the connection of first ring tube 301 and second ring tube 302 can be realized.

[0039] Specifically, first ring tube 301 and second ring tube 302 are alternately connected to form annular structure, and multiple annular structures formed by first ring tube 301 and second ring tube 302 are arranged from top to bottom, and first ring tube 301 is detachably connected with second ring tube 302 by connecting cap 303 and rubber connector 304.

[0040] Further, one end of first ring tube 301 and second ring tube 302 is slidably connected, and the other end of first ring tube 301 and second ring tube 302 is connected by connecting cap 303 and rubber connector 304, when two groups of first ring tube 301 and two groups of second ring tube 302 form annular structure, multiple connecting caps 303 and rubber connectors 304 can be arranged according to needs, at least one group of connecting cap 303 and rubber connector 304 is arranged, first ring tube 301 and second ring tube 302 are opened conveniently, and first ring tube 301 and second ring tube 302 are wrapped outside nursery stock.

[0041] In use, the user pulls off the connecting cap 303 and the rubber connecting head 304, opens the first ring tube 301 and the second ring tube 302, winds the support assembly 3 around the outside of the seedling, and pulls the first ring tube 301 and the second ring tube 302 according to the size of the seedling, so that the first ring tube 301 and the second ring tube 302 slide with each other, expand the inner diameter of the support assembly 3, and then the support assembly 3 can be wound around the outside of the seedling, the heat preservation cover 101 is sleeved outside the support assembly 3, the heat preservation cover 101 can adopt a non-woven fabric structure to ensure that the seedling can ventilate, the connecting rope 104 is pulled tight, the soil penetrating nail 102 is inserted into the soil, and the heat preservation cover 101 is positioned again.

[0042] In summary, the garden greening seedling anti-freezing device can be used in cooperation with the support assembly 3 by the heat preservation assembly 1 sleeved outside the small seedling to cover the whole small seedling, so as to heat preservation the branches and leaves of the seedling and avoid the branches and leaves of the seedling from being frozen, and the heat preservation assembly 1 can be fixed on the soil by the soil penetrating nail 102 to avoid the influence of wind on the heat preservation assembly 1.

[0043] Embodiment 2

[0044] Please refer to Figure 2 and Figure 5 , the second embodiment of the utility model provides an improved design of the garden greening seedling anti-freezing device.

[0045] Specifically, the support assembly 3 further comprises an adjusting screw 204 threadedly connected between the bottom sleeve rod 202 and the top sleeve rod 201, and a plug rod 203 fixed at the bottom of the bottom sleeve rod 202.

[0046] Further, the threads inside the bottom sleeve rod 202 and the top sleeve rod 201 are opposite in direction, since the adjusting screw 204 is threadedly connected inside the bottom sleeve rod 202 and the top sleeve rod 201, when the adjusting screw 204 is rotated, the adjusting screw 204 can rotate inside the bottom sleeve rod 202 and the top sleeve rod 201, so as to adjust the distance between the bottom sleeve rod 202 and the top sleeve rod 201.

[0047] Specifically, the bottom sleeve rod 202 and the top sleeve rod 201 are respectively fixed between the circular rings formed by the first ring tube 301 and the second ring tube 302, and the bottom sleeve rod 202 and the top sleeve rod 201 are respectively fixedly connected with the middle part of the first ring tube 301.

[0048] Further, the bottom sleeve rod 202 is arranged at the middle bottom of the upper first ring tube 301, and the top sleeve rod 201 is arranged at the middle top of the lower first ring tube 301, so as to connect the first ring tube 301 through the bottom sleeve rod 202 and the top sleeve rod 201, and form a layered structure of the first ring tube 301.

[0049] Specifically, the insertion rod 203 is in a sharp spike structure, and the insertion rod 203 penetrates through the bottom of the heat preservation cover 101.

[0050] Further, the sharp spike-shaped insertion rod 203 can be inserted into the soil to support the height adjusting assembly 2, so as to avoid the movement of the height adjusting assembly 2 and affect the support of the heat preservation cover 101.

[0051] In use, the adjusting screw 204 is rotated to tighten the top sleeve rod 201 and the bottom sleeve rod 202, and the top sleeve rod 201 and the bottom sleeve rod 202 cannot be rotated. The rotation of the adjusting screw 204 adjusts the distance between the top sleeve rod 201 and the bottom sleeve rod 202, and further adjusts the distance between the two groups of first ring tubes 301, so as to adjust the height of the support assembly 3 according to the height of the seedling, so that the support assembly 3 can adapt to seedlings of different heights. At this time, the insertion rod 203 can be inserted into the soil to position the support assembly 3.

[0052] In summary, the height adjusting assembly 2 can be adjusted according to the size of the seedling, and can adapt to seedlings of different heights. Meanwhile, the support assembly 3 can be adjusted according to the diameter of the seedling, and can adapt to seedlings of different sizes, facilitating installation.
